Fluid filter medium including a tubular fabric member
First Claim
1. A filter medium in combination with a filter element frame including a central cylindrical perforated core and a plurality of attached filter leaves extending radially outward from the core, comprising:
- a fabric sleeve having opposite ends and a plurality of radially extending pockets configured to enclose the leaves and the outer side, but not the ends, of the perforated core of such filter element frame, with a separate pocket enclosing each such leaf;
each end of such sleeve terminating in a continuous tubular fabric member extending along the periphery of such end;
a resilient material filling each such tubular fabric member; and
each such tubular fabric member being spaced from the outer edge of such pockets, a distance sufficient to enable the tubular fabric member to be compressed against an end of the perforated core and not the leaves of such filter element frame.

Abstract
An improved fluid filter medium, including a fabric member having a plurality of folds that are seamed at the top and bottom to form a fabric sleeve with pockets, such pockets being configured to enclose the leaves of a filter element frame. A tubular seal is seemed to each end of the fabric sleeve and filled with a resilient material to form a compressible seal. Each tubular seal is configured to be compressed between the central cylindrical perforated core of the filter element frame and a sealing plate or flange such that, upon compression, the tubular seal forms a seal between the sealing plates or flanges and the fabric sleeve.
